The fork has extreme side to side shaking and is almost uncontrollable on exceleration and when trying to brake. Is it low fork oil or something bent or broken or wheel balance or disc warped and how do I check these things out? I have basic  skills and tools I am not a shop. Have had this bike for 25 yrs or so been doing most repairs my self, from a manual and help from experts like you. The front tire is in great shape no flat spots or cupping, the spokes are tight not broken, appears to spin smooth when off the ground. This shaking happens about 35 to 45 mph. Answer
I would check the triple tree bearings. With that age of bike they are probably wore out. While you have it apart I would change the fork oil. You should also check the swinging arm bearings. They can cause the problem you are describing as well
